Add a command-line client for the companion control socket so operators do not have to hand-craft JSON. gunicorn.companion.ctl speaks the manager's newline-delimited JSON protocol: status, start, stop, restart, and reread. The socket path comes from --socket or . Exit status is 0 when the manager reports ok, 1 when it reports a failure, and 2 for a usage error or an unreachable socket. Registered as the gunicorn-companion console script. Co-Authored-By: Claude Opus 4.8 <noreply@anthropic.com>
